    Beer can be divided into draft beer and cooked beer according to the production method. Draft beer refers to beer that has not undergone traditional high-temperature sterilization, and this type of beer is generally sold on the spot and should not be stored for too long. As a result, a lot of draught beer on the market is in barrels.

    Cooked beer is a beer that has been sterilized and has a longer shelf life. With the gradual maturity of beer brewing technology, beer manufacturers in Japan, the United States and some European countries use advanced aseptic filling and cryogenic membrane filtration cold sterilization technology to replace the traditional filling and heat sterilization process to produce draft beer, so that bottled draft beer with a longer shelf life can be produced. This summer, several major beer brands have launched bottled draft beer, such as Suntory's pure draft beer with a shelf life of up to 6 months, which can be drunk at any time, providing convenience for consumers who like to drink draft beer.

    It can be said that bottled draft beer provides a more effective and safer way to keep it fresh, and at the same time brings a new concept of draft beer drinking. Compared with traditional beer, draft beer tastes more pure and refreshing, with a mellow and translucent golden yellow color and white and delicate foam, which makes people feel more fresh. According to the sterilization situation, it can be divided into draft beer, cooked beer and fresh beer.

    Draft beer itself can be divided into mixed draft beer and pure draft beer. After the mixed draft beer is brewed qualified, it is not pasteurized, and the bulk beer is directly pulled to the store for sale, and the taste is better than that of cooked beer, but because it is not sterilized and oxygenated, if it is not cooled down, it is slightly bitter water without bubbles in the mouth, and it can only be kept fresh for one or two days at room temperature. Pure draft beer is on the basis of mixed draft beer with modern sterilization equipment after three sterilization filtration, and then encapsulated into a special barrel, the wine tastes delicious, nutritious, can be shelved for days under the condition of — this is currently the most ideal beer in the international wine quality, freshness period and nutritional value, it is generally called "draft beer"; Mature beer is different from draft beer, after brewing qualified, in order to make it have a longer shelf life, it is generally treated with pasteurization, this kind of beer is mostly bottled or canned, compared with draft beer and fresh beer, the taste is poor, and there will be aging and oxidation and other peculiar smells for a long time, and its advantage is that the shelf life at room temperature can reach half a year; The quality, shelf life and nutritional value of fresh beer are generally between draft beer and cooked beer, and the freshness period at room temperature can reach several days after a short time sterilization by plate heat exchanger, which can be bottled or barreled, but this kind of wine is relatively rare in the market.
